In times of uncertainty, stillness, discernment, and aligned action are valuable and essential.

So when I need to recenter, I ask myself a variation of the question:

What’s mine to fulfill right now?

It invites me to simplify to what I can contribute, rather than getting caught in pieces of the broader mosaic of my soul and Life that I cannot see. And are not pieces for me to hold or move anyway.

Answering this question requires four main elements:

  • space to reflect
  • discernment of current position, to inform what is needed
  • trust in the answer
  • aligned action on the answer

A challenge that I continue to navigate on my spiritual journey is discernment of progress that does not solely depend on external outcomes.

This is humbling and confusing to the human mind!

Yet, necessary to develop inner and outer leadership to walk our unique path. (Re)centering in our individual contribution is the only way I know through the heightened level of uncertainty and diversity we’re experiencing with 2026 energy (and beyond).

Since we not all experiencing the same things at the same time, nor in the same ways, we’re continuously invited to sharpen how we assess what’s right for us.

This is where the four main elements come into play: space, discernment, trust, and aligned action

These are not steps to follow in a specific order (although you can, if you’d like). They're elements of a living practice. Meaning it is responsive to the moment. Some days I take an action first and then pause to reflect on where it landed me. Other times, I sit in stillness until I trust the proposed action that’s coming through.

The entry point shifts. What stays consistent is including all four in some way.

And what that looks like is personal. For example, for someone who has been:

  • action-oriented— searching, moving, experimenting — the aligned action right now might actually be stillness. An active, chosen trust in what's already been set in motion.
  • rest-oriented— in a more quiet, waiting place — realizes what's theirs to fulfill and not yet doing it — the action is to move. To expand outward.

Either way is perfectly valid. Both require discernment of where you already are to know which one brings you into balance.
